BATON ROUGE, La. – LSU softball player Layna Savoie was recently named to the Blazer Chapter of Mortar Board’s Top Ten Freshmen at LSU for the 2013-14 academic year, as the organization hosted its banquet this past Sunday honoring the group in the International Room in the LSU Student Union.
Out of the more than 5,000 freshmen that began attending LSU last fall, Savoie and nine others were selected based on their excellence in service, scholarship and leadership, as the honorary group for seniors whittled down the list to those that have shown the ideals of the organization.
“This is a tremendous honor, and I am very humbled and thankful to be selected by this amazing organization,” Savoie said. “It’s a privilege to be able to attend LSU and play the sport I love, and I wouldn’t be here without the support from my family, teammates and coaches and faculty here at the university.”
The Lake Charles and Barbe High School product was named to the National Fastpitch Coaches Association All-America Scholar Athlete list back in early October, coming off of a freshman season where she was selected to the Southeastern Conference Spring Honor Roll and being the only Tiger to be named to the SEC First-Year Honor Roll. She appeared in 12 games last season, scoring twice and sitting a perfect 3-for-3 in stolen bases.
Away from the diamond, Savoie is a member of the LSU Honors College, and has been selected for membership for Phi Eta Sigma, Phi Kappa Phi, Alpha Lambda Delta, Gamma Phi Beta, Golden Key and the National Society of Collegiate Scholars honor societies.
